Position Overview ABB Motion High Power is hiring a Regional Sales Manager – Drives in the United States. The Regional Sales Manager – Drives is responsible for achieving sales targets and ultimately growing ABB’s market share for Motion High Power products with an emphasis on Low Voltage and Medium Voltage Packaged Variable Frequency Drives. The primary annual objective is to increase sales through existing and newly developed channels, to grow the channel business in the region.

As a Regional Sales Manager, you will ensure the entire region grows with intent via key relationships with active and future 1) project OEMs, 2) System Integrators, 3) large end‑users within key process industries, 4) channel partners/industrial distributors, and 5) all other suitable targets matching the MOHP portfolio of products as needed. Your role and responsibilities

Ensure the region's pipeline equals at least 5X the budget in qualified opportunities.

Drive regional sales performance by leading biweekly sales meetings, participating in quote log and sales order reviews, and providing clear updates, forecasting insights, and leadership to support both regional and corporate objectives.

Strengthen team capability and alignment by co‑leading planning and process initiatives with other RSMs, coordinating training for growth and efficiency, and serving as a mentor, coach, and collaborative partner across the region.

Execute disciplined, data‑driven sales by deploying a structured sales process, managing CRM and opportunity pipelines, building multi‑horizon funnels, forecasting monthly performance, generating targeted pursuit strategies, and identifying must‑win opportunities supported by accurate proposals and market‑level pricing insights.

Lead high‑impact commercial engagement by collaborating with engineering and project teams for seamless handovers, representing the company with integrity across industry events and customer interactions, and consistently selling value‑based solutions that strengthen positioning and advance key project pursuits.

Continuously assess market trends, customers, competitors, industries, applications and country analyses to identify and realize opportunities with existing and potential new customers within the assigned region. Report to the Product Group and Local Business unit on market trends, product needs, competitive landscape, market‑pricing expectations, and conditions to win.

Build and maintain strong relationships at all levels with key customers, stakeholders, and other decision makers. Ensure effective marketing communications, in particular ABB’s value proposition. Agree with the local Division/Business Lines on relevant metrics that the local Division/Business Line must report and focus on to ensure and grow customer satisfaction. Solicit support from ABB senior management for customer engagement whenever required.

Qualifications for the role

Bachelor's degree with emphasis in engineering preferred with 10+ years of relevant business and product experience, OR associate degree and 12+ years of relevant business and product experience, OR high school diploma and 14+ years of relevant business and product experience.

Solid understanding of ABB products and their applications—Low Voltage and Medium Voltage Packaged Drives; or similar experience with comparable product offerings by the competition.

Highly skilled at developing and growing relationships, from factory level to C‑level.

Comprehensive understanding of High Power Motors and Drives US market, including related customers and competition.

Experience with Salesforce CRM and other sales software and tools.

Previous leadership experience in coaching and mentoring direct and indirect sales teams.

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English.

Requires 50‑75% domestic travel in the assigned territory and a valid US Driver’s License.

Candidates must already have work authorization that permits them to work for ABB in the US.

ABB Benefit Summary for eligible US employees [excludes ABB E‑mobility, Athens union, Puerto Rico]

Go to MyBenefitsABB.com and click on "Candidate/Guest" to learn more.

Health, Life & Disability

Choice between two medical plan options: A PPO plan called the Copay Plan or a High Deductible Health Plan (with a Health Savings Account) called the High Deductible Plan.

Choice between two dental plan options: Core and Core Plus.

Vision benefit.

Company‑paid life insurance (2X base pay).

Company‑paid AD&D (1X base pay).

Voluntary life and AD&D – 100% employee paid up to maximums.

Short Term Disability – up to 26 weeks – Company paid.

Long Term Disability – 60% of pay – Company paid. Ability to "buy‑up" to 66 2/3% of pay.

Supplemental benefits – 100% employee paid (Accident insurance, hospital indemnity, critical illness, pet insurance).

Parental Leave – up to 6 weeks.

Employee Assistance Program.

Health Advocate support resources for mental/behavioral health, general health navigation and virtual health, and infertility/adoption.

Employee discount program.

Retirement

401(k) Savings Plan with Company Contributions.

Employee Stock Acquisition Plan (ESAP).

Time off ABB provides 11 paid holidays. Salaried exempt positions are provided vacation under a permissive time‑away policy.
